Ideal VPN Router Alternatives for Peak Security
Securing your entire network with a VPN goes beyond just protecting individual devices; a VPN router offers a system-wide solution. Quite a few excellent choices are available today, each with varying features. For true privacy, consider platforms like the Netgear series, often featuring OpenWrt or DD-WRT for superior configuration and personalization. Another well-regarded route involves flashing a VPN application onto a compatible device, which requires a bit more expert know-how but provides precise control. In conclusion, selecting the best VPN device depends on your particular needs and technical level – weighing ease of use against potential levels of protection is crucial. Moreover, remember to investigate the device’s firmware update practices to ensure regular security updates are provided.

Secure Network Router Buying Guide: Choosing the Ideal Device
Selecting a secure router can feel complicated, especially with so many options available. Think about your particular needs first: are you mostly concerned about streaming speeds, overall security, or a blend of both? Search for routers that explicitly support OpenVPN protocols and have a robust processor to process encryption without significant lag degradation. Pay attention to the router’s operating system update schedule, as consistent updates are vital for security. Furthermore, assess the router’s hardware features like port availability and transmitters for optimal wireless coverage. Don't forget to check professional reviews to get a sense of real-world functionality.
